Listening to the inconsistent arguing within the hall, Elder Five and the man with the mutton chop mustache caught each other’s eyes as they entered, both seeing a hint of helplessness in the other’s gaze.

Seeing the two enter, the Sect Master of the Myriad Manifestation Sect, who sat in the principal seat resting with his eyes closed, suddenly opened his eyes and said in a clear voice:

"Elder Five and the Youngest have arrived. Let’s all stop for a moment, shall we?"

"..."

His voice was vigorous and powerful, echoing directly into the minds of everyone present in the hall.

Seeing this, the feuding high-level officials all ceased their arguing, although they still glared angrily at one another.

They could disregard the Sect Master’s commandments, but they still had to give face.

The Sect Master of Myriad Manifestation Sect exhaled and asked evenly:

"What progress have you two made?"

The two were in charge of intelligence and information gathering, which was almost the most important task in the current stage of the Myriad Manifestation Sect.

The troop movements of the local county, the activities of other prefectural armies, and even the content of the memorials presented to The Imperial Court all depended on their investigation.

The current discord among the high ranks was largely a result of the fear from insufficient information.

They didn’t know the current status of the three responsible for the Formation; they didn’t know whether the people in Shengshan County were all dead; they didn’t know how much of their plan had been exposed; they didn’t even know the current stance of The Imperial Court.

All they knew was that The Imperial Court was dispatching more troops to Shengshan County.

Beyond that, they knew nothing.

Ants on a hot pan.

Elder Five made a bow, bringing news that was useful yet unfortunate:

"Sect Master, I had spies follow the reinforcements to Shengshan County. Just today, we received word that the Demonic Beast tide has been held back. The reinforcements cleaned up over ninety percent of the Demonic Beasts, and over two hundred thousand people died within the city."

The Sect Master of Myriad Manifestation Sect asked the most crucial question:

"Did you find out who helped Shengshan County from within the city?"

This matter was related to their next countermeasures.

"..."

Hearing this question, Elder Five took a seat and said in a low voice:

"We only know that two individuals had been there. Colonel Wang Jiadian from Shengshan County personally received them. One is a Great Grandmaster, and the other’s cultivation level is unknown, but it appears that the Great Grandmaster is his attendant."

The Sect Master of Myriad Manifestation Sect narrowed his eyes:

"Can we continue the investigation?"

Elder Five shook his head, somewhat helplessly:

"The highest rank our spy holds is just a commander of a thousand, and... the trail has gone cold."

Shengshan County, county government office.

A man with a stern face stood inside the slightly dirty and disordered government office, smiling at the deputy officer seated on the dais.

After Colonel Wang left, the deputy officer took over his position, looking somewhat indecisive:

"Mr. Yi, are you saying we should not erect a shrine for Young Master Zhou? Should we even erase the message that he has been here?"

Yi Tian performed a salute:

"I hope Deputy Officer Li understands that those of us in the intelligence business generally can’t afford to be too well-known."

Deputy Officer Li pondered for a moment and then said:

"But many commoners have seen them."

Yi Tian smiled, his eyes narrowing slightly as he replied softly:

"We will take care of these people.

"You just need to omit Zhou Chen’s name from your report to the prefectural government. Can you do that?"

The hall for deliberation was quiet.

"The trail has gone cold?" the Sect Master of Myriad Manifestation Sect frowned.

Elder Five’s voice was very certain:

"Someone is interfering with our investigation of this matter."

After a pause,

Elder Five looked around and spoke slowly and softly, "However, we can narrow the scope."

As he spoke,

he raised three fingers, retracting one finger with each point he made:

"Breaking the Formation, assassinating three Great Grandmasters, and having direct contact with the high officials of The Imperial Court—everyone here is clear about the few capable of these three things within the region."

As soon as he said this, the hall erupted into noise.

"Is it Tianyin Temple? Or Fengqing Sect?"

"It’s unlikely. Those two Sects have always been on good terms with us, and our interests around here are mostly aligned."

"Then, who could it be?"

"There are too many possibilities."

"....."

Amid the noisy discussions, a young man holding a folding fan suddenly said:

"I think it’s the Qin Family of the state government or Nangong Family of Anxi Prefecture. The two families have always had conflicts with us over market shares in this region, and not long ago, our disciples suffered losses at their hands while travelling. If it were not for the state government’s intervention, we would have become mortal enemies."

Hearing this, the tipsy man across suddenly spoke up:

"Market share conflicts? Mortal enemies? He Jigu, don’t just say what sounds good. They were originally sheltering their assets under our names to avoid The Imperial Court’s taxes, but you wanted to annex and occupy their properties outright. If it truly is them, then this trouble started because of you."

At these words, the young man’s forehead veins bulged, his Origin Qi surged, and his fan creaked as he squeezed it, his words emerging through clenched teeth:

"Old drunk, mind your damn tongue. It’s the Sect’s decision...."

"Enough from all of you!"

The Sect Master of Myriad Manifestation Sect suddenly interjected sternly.

He felt tired; if he didn’t speak up, the bickering below would erupt once again.

Suppressing the crowd, he looked towards Elder Five who was frowning:

"Elder Five, what do you make of this situation?"

Elder Five looked up, his voice tinged with complexity:

"Sect Master, Elders, what you say makes sense. But if it really is them, we still have some room for maneuver."

"....." Silence.

The individuals present pondered the meaning of his words, and those who reacted quickly soon displayed an expression known as uncertainty in their eyes.
